Classification: Query Message Board URL: http://boards.ancestry.com/mbexec/msg/rw/YVZ.2ACIB/28.1 Message Board Post: There are a number of ways you might find out about Rev. Victor GODBEY. Since he was a Methodist minister, the UMC keeps good records of ministers. Typically this will cost a few dollars for the research. You might try http://www.gcah.org which is the General Conference Archives of the UMC. Also, each year there is a "Conference Annual" published. If you know the year of his death, locate this conference annual and he most likely will have an obit published. At times in the 1800's the Methodist Church had regional magazines called "Christian Advocates." One was the Nashville Christian Advocate, one was the St. Louis Christian Advocate, the Pacific Christian Advocate, etc. I cannot tell you when the last ones were published, but many times obits of both ministers and family members were published in these as well.
